I am using the headphone output on my Radial Headload Prodigy attenuator for silent practice through my Marshall DSL40C. I am also using some effects through the effects loop on my Marshall amp. The DSL40C has a series effects loop. Is there anyway to get the effects to run in stereo going through the effects loop by chance? Everything is sounding in mono now through the headphone out on the Radial Prodigy attenuator. Sounds awful. I figured I have something set up incorrectly possibly. 

 

For the effects, I am running a Behringer FX 2000 effects rack unit through the amp's effects loop.

Just wanted to add my present setup:

 

I am using two Y-cables for the connection...TRS on one end and two TS cables on the other end.

 

So, TRS cable into send on amp and then one TS cable to the right input on Behringer and the other TS cable to the left input on Behringer. Out of the outputs on Behringer I am using the second Y-cable back into the return of the amp. 

 

Or, do I need two separate heads?

Most amp effects loops are mono. Stereo effects loops would have 2 sends and 2 returns.

The Behringer effects rack is meant for studio patching, that's why it's TRS. Meaning it's balanced but only carries a mono signal per channel.

 

Remember that for stereo you need two speakers, each with it's own connection.

On your Marshall combo it's not possible to generate a stereo signal.
